Abstract

This research is a descriptive qualitative research, which aims to determine the ability of mathematical problem solving in terms of metacognitive awareness. The instrument in this study was the researcher himself who was guided by a metacognitive awareness questionnaire,a problem solving ability test and a valid and reliable interview guide. The results of this study indicate that (1) subjects who have high metacognitive awareness understand the problem by identifying the problem, the subject makes a settlement plan by making several kinds of alternative solutions, the subject completes the settlement plan by monitoring and correcting errors that may occur, and interpreting the solution obtained written and oral, (2) subjects who have low metacognitive awareness tend to have difficulty in understanding the problem, are less skilled in determining resolution strategies, are not optimal in solving problems, and are less productive in interpreting solutions, (3) the difference is that subjects have high metacognitive awareness tend to be able to solve problems well, while subjects who have low metacognitive awareness tend to be difficult in solving problems. The recommendation of this research is that by involving metacognition activities will make students accustomed to involving all the knowledge they possess and managing it better.
